Background and aimsWhile low-density lipoprotein cholesterol (LDL-C) is a good predictor of atherosclerotic cardiovascular disease, apolipoprotein B (ApoB) is superior when the two markers are discordant. We aimed to determine the impact of adiposity, diet and inflammation upon ApoB and LDL-C discordance.Methods and resultsMachine learning (ML) and structural equation models (SEMs) were applied to the National Health and Nutrition Examination Survey to investigate cardiometabolic and dietary factors when LDL-C and ApoB are concordant/discordant. Mendelian randomisation (MR) determined whether adiposity and inflammation exposures were causal of elevated/decreased LDL-C and/or ApoB. ML showed body mass index (BMI), dietary saturated fatty acids (SFA), dietary fibre, serum C-reactive protein (CRP) and uric acid were the most strongly associated variables (R2 = 0.70) in those with low LDL-C and high ApoB. SEMs revealed that fibre (b = ?0.42, p = 0.001) and SFA (b = 0.28, p = 0.014) had a significant association with our outcome (joined effect of ApoB and LDL-C). BMI (b = 0.65, p = 0.001), fibre (b = ?0.24, p = 0.014) and SFA (b = 0.26, p = 0.032) had significant associations with CRP. MR analysis showed genetically higher body fat percentage had a significant causal effect on ApoB (Inverse variance weighted (IVW) = Beta: 0.172, p = 0.0001) but not LDL-C (IVW = Beta: 0.006, p = 0.845).ConclusionOur data show increased discordance between ApoB and LDL-C is associated with cardiometabolic, clinical and dietary abnormalities and that body fat percentage is causal of elevated ApoB.  相似文献

ObjectiveTo examine the fourth version of the Spinal Cord Independence Measure for reliability and validity.DesignPartly blinded comparison with the criterion standard Spinal Cord Independence Measure III, and between examiners and examinations.SettingA multicultural cohort from 19 spinal cord injury units in 11 countries.ParticipantsA total of 648 patients with spinal cord injury.InterventionAssessment with Spinal Cord Independence Measure (SCIM IV) and Spinal Cord Independence Measure (SCIM III) on admission to inpatient rehabilitation and before discharge.Main outcome measuresSCIM IV interrater reliability, internal consistency, correlation with and difference from SCIM III, and responsiveness.ResultsTotal agreement between examiners was above 80% on most SCIM IV tasks. All Kappa coefficients were above 0.70 and statistically significant (P<.001). Pearson's coefficients of the correlation between the examiners were above 0.90, and intraclass correlation coefficients were above 0.90. Cronbach's alpha was above 0.96 for the entire SCIM IV, above 0.66 for the subscales, and usually decreased when an item was eliminated. Reliability values were lower for the subscale of respiration and sphincter management, and on admission than at discharge. SCIM IV and SCIM III mean values were very close, and the coefficients of Pearson correlation between them were 0.91-0.96 (P<.001). The responsiveness of SCIM IV was not significantly different from that of SCIM III in most of the comparisons.ConclusionsThe validity, reliability, and responsiveness of SCIM IV, which was adjusted to assess specific patient conditions or situations that SCIM III does not address, and which includes more accurate definitions of certain scoring criteria, are very good and quite similar to those of SCIM III. SCIM IV can be used for clinical and research trials, including international multi-center studies, and its group scores can be compared with those of SCIM III.  相似文献

ObjectiveTo evaluate the effectiveness of home-based exercise to treat nonspecific shoulder pain (NSSP).Data SourcesMEDLINE, Embase, Cumulative Index to Nursing and Allied Health, Cochrane Controlled Register of Trials, and Physiotherapy Evidence Database were searched from inception to January 2022.Study SelectionIndependent reviewers selected randomized controlled trials that compared the effects of home-based exercise alone with no treatment or other conservative treatments in individuals with nonsurgical painful shoulder disorders. The primary outcomes were shoulder pain intensity and function, and the secondary outcome was shoulder range of motion (ROM).Data ExtractionTwo reviewers independently conducted data extraction. The risk of bias was assessed using the Cochrane Risk of Bias 2.0 tool, and the overall quality of the evidence was evaluated using the Grading of Recommendation Assessment, Development, and Evaluation approach.Data SynthesisTwelve studies were included in the review, and 10 studies were included in the meta-analysis. Low to moderate quality of evidence indicated that home-based exercise alone and other conservative treatments showed equal improvements in pain intensity reduction (mean difference [MD], 0.27; 95% confidence interval [CI], ?0.12 to 0.65; I2=30%), function (standardized mean difference [SMD], 0.12; 95% CI, ?0.14 to 0.38; I2=16%), flexion ROM (MD, 4.61; 95% CI, ?1.16 to 10.38; I2=54%), and abduction ROM (MD, 3.74; 95% CI, ?12.44 to 19.93; I2=82%). Very low quality of evidence indicated that home-based exercise alone was more effective than no treatment for pain intensity reduction (MD, ?1.47; 95% CI, ?2.33 to -0.61) and function improvement (SMD, ?0.81; 95% CI, ?1.31 to -0.31; large effect).ConclusionsHome-based exercise alone may be equally effective as other conservative treatments and superior to no treatment for the treatment of NSSP. To draw firmer conclusions, further research is required to validate these findings.  相似文献

发展康复事业促进实现“健康中国2030”目标北大核心CSCD   总被引:1,自引:0,他引:1  
目的回顾中国康复事业发展的历程,总结发展经验,研究康复事业发展的法律法规政策和规划以及服务发展。方法采用文献研究和政策研究方法,回顾中国康复事业,总结发展经验,并对相关法律、法规、政策和规划进行系统的内容分析。结果2021年是中国共产党建党百年。本文回顾中国康复事业的历史发展和宝贵经验,分析中国康复事业相关法律法规的产生背景、主要内容和社会意义,着重对《“健康中国2030”规划纲要》和《关于加快推进康复医疗工作发展的意见》相关康复政策进行研讨。结论中国康复事业是健康服务体系的重要组成部分,基于健康服务的视角,中国康复事业的发展,提升了康复相关领导力和治理能力,建立了康复事业发展的筹资机制,培养了大批康复专业技术人员,建立了覆盖三级医疗服务的康复医疗服务体系,并且将辅助技术纳入到现代康复服务体系中,建立了相应的卫生健康信息系统。康复事业在实现“健康中国2030”规划纲要相关目标中发挥着重要作用。  相似文献

目的:探讨力竭运动后不同时相大鼠心肌Kir6.1基因表达的变化特点.方法:健康雄性SD大鼠80只,分为一次力竭游泳运动组和2周反复力竭游泳运动组及相应安静对照组.依据Thomas实验方案,建立不同程度的运动性心肌微损伤实验动物模型.力竭运动后,分时相取材,采用RT-PCR定量反转录方法分析心肌离子通道亚基Kir6.1在mRNA表达水平的变化.结果:(1)一次性力竭运动和反复力竭运动后24小时,心房肌中Kir6.1基因表达均显著下降(P<0.05).(2)一次性力竭运动和反复力竭运动后4、12、24小时,心室肌中Kir6.1基因表达均显著升高(P<0.01).结论:(1)力竭运动后,心室肌Kir6.1基因的表达水平总体呈上调变化,心房肌Kir6.1基因的表达水平在运动后24小时呈下调变化.(2)心室肌Kir6.1基因表达的上调对运动心肌有保护作用,而心房肌Kir6.1基因表达下调是心房肌易损伤的机制之一.  相似文献

张强  伍勰 《中国临床康复》2013,(17):3164-3173
背景:膝关节前交叉韧带非接触性损伤严重的挑战着人体健康以及运动能力,对损伤的生物力学研究有助于探究和预防膝关节前交叉韧带损伤. 目的:对膝关节前交叉韧带非接触性损伤的生物力学因素进行阐述,探讨损伤的研究方法以及预防措施的新进展. 方法:由作者应用计算机检索PubMed数据库及CNKI数据1979至2011年相关文献,在英文标题和摘要中以“anterior cruciate ligament,injury”和“anterior cruciate ligament,biomechanics”等关键词检索,中文文献检索以“逆向动力学”为关键词,选择内容与膝关节前交叉韧带损伤的生物力学研究、落地与损伤的关系、损伤的预防等相关的文献.共纳入文献67篇. 结果与结论:膝关节前交叉韧带非接触性损伤的因素较为复杂,且各种因素相互交错.对不同损伤因素的影响程度的研究较为有限.但是损伤的生物力学因素可以较为直观的解释运动中损伤的原理机制.因而损伤的生物力学研究方法的创新为揭示膝关节前交叉韧带损伤的本质原理和损伤的预防提供了新思路.同时应用正确的训练方法对预防损伤尤其是膝关节前交叉韧带非接触性损伤具有良好的效果.  相似文献
